Output a8bf3020ea81aa316ee0abfd79812391299cec2212f66ea2685ec43a49eff44d:0

value
696498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 815dd2804aa9bcb5718ea25000b2134e0df99bee OP_EQUAL
address
3DV3VB8bBX7CrFLbGFu3ctuPu9YnFuKoX6
transaction
a8bf3020ea81aa316ee0abfd79812391299cec2212f66ea2685ec43a49eff44d
confirmations
400782
spent
true